They need to be that thick because inside my doors there is a metal post that is part of the door where the components will be mounted. I need the inside hole (for the component) to be at least 4 5/8" because thats how big the mounting cutout is. I figure with 5 3/4" the speaker will sit in the ring nicely and still have the screw holes on the MDF to where they won't split the wood.
